UKG and “Kronos” are the same thing. WFC which was linked to MyTime is being replaced by Pro WFM which is the “upgraded” WFC. It’s still the same company .. they are not “going with UKG” .. it’s been UKG all along since the merger between Ultimate Software and Kronos into “UKG”

u/DanforthWhitcomb_ 15d ago
They can't do anything with MyTime because Kronos ended most support for WFC (the underlying software) on 31 December 25 and is ending all remaining support on 31 March 27.
WFC going away means that even if Target wanted to they could not retain MyTime.
